    Abstract: A turbine bucket airfoil has a conical fillet about the intersection of the airfoil tip and tip shroud having a nominal profile in accordance with coordinate values of X and Y, offset 1, offset 2 and Rho set forth in Table I. The shape parameters of offset 1, offset 2 and Rho define the configuration of the fillet at the specified X and Y locations about the fillet to provide a fillet configuration accommodating high localized stresses. The fillet shape may be parabolic, elliptical or hyperbolic as a function of the value of the shape parameter ratio of D1 D1 + D2 at each X, Y location where D1 is a distance between an intermediate point along a chord between edge points determined by offsets O2 and O2 and a shoulder point on the fillet surface and D2 is a distance between the shoulder point and an apex location at the intersection of the airfoil tip and tip shroud.

    Abstract: Third stage turbine buckets have airfoil profiles substantially in accordance with Cartesian coordinate values of X, Y and Z set forth Table I wherein X and Y values are in inches and the Z values are non-dimensional values from 0 to 1 convertible to Z distances in inches by multiplying the Z values by the height of the airfoil in inches. The X, Y and Z distances may be scalable as a function of the same constant or number to provide a scaled up or scaled down airfoil section for the bucket. The nominal airfoil given by the X, Y and Z distances lies within an envelop of ±0.160 inches in directions normal to the surface of the airfoil.
